Top 10 Best Bible Quotes About Love and Relationships

The following scriptures are among the most powerful and widely loved verses about love.

  • “Love is patient, love is kind.” — 1 Corinthians 13:4
  • “Above all, love each other deeply.” — 1 Peter 4:8
  • “We love because He first loved us.” — 1 John 4:19
  • “Let all that you do be done in love.” — 1 Corinthians 16:14
  • “A cord of three strands is not quickly broken.” — Ecclesiastes 4:12
  • “Be devoted to one another in love.” — Romans 12:10
  • “Hatred stirs up conflict, but love covers all wrongs.” — Proverbs 10:12
  • “Do everything in humility and love.” — Philippians 2:3
  • “Love your neighbor as yourself.” — Mark 12:31
  • “Above all these virtues put on love.” — Colossians 3:14

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the most famous Bible verse about love?

1 Corinthians 13:4–7 is widely considered the most famous passage about love.

2. What does the Bible say about relationships?

The Bible teaches love, respect, faithfulness, forgiveness, and commitment.

3. Which Bible verse is best for couples?

Ecclesiastes 4:12 is a popular choice for couples and marriages.

4. What scripture talks about unconditional love?

1 John 4:8 and Romans 8:38–39 emphasize God’s unconditional love.

5. How can Bible verses improve relationships?

They provide wisdom for communication, trust, and forgiveness.

6. What is God’s definition of love?

Godly love is patient, kind, selfless, and enduring.

7. Which Bible verse is good for weddings?

1 Corinthians 13:4–7 is commonly used in wedding ceremonies.

8. What does the Bible say about forgiveness?

Believers are encouraged to forgive as God forgives.

9. Why is love important in Christianity?

Love reflects God’s character and forms the foundation of Christian living.

10. What Bible verse helps during relationship struggles?

Colossians 3:13 encourages forgiveness and patience.

11. How often should I read relationship scriptures?

Daily reflection can help strengthen faith and relationships.

12. Are these verses suitable for dating couples?

Yes, many apply to dating, engagement, and marriage.
